But we over at TC Jewfolk thought you might be interested in what Minnesota folks had to say about Hillary’s speech, so we interviewed a handful of the Minnesota delegates at AIPAC Policy Conference about what they thought.
Jacob Millner, Director of Public Affairs for the JCRC of Minnesota and the Dakotas told us, “Overall, Hillary Clinton made some strong and good points. She reaffirmed America’s commitment to Israel, the importance of the existence of a Jewish state, and she spoke about upping foreign assistance to Israel under the Obama administration, which is critical.”
Other members of Minnesota’s delegation were a bit more critical.

Here’s a taste of Hillary’s Speech:

“The forces that threaten Israel also threaten the United States of America. . . . This administration will always stand for Israel’s right to defend itself. . . . Let me assure you as I have assured you on previous occasions, for President Obama and for me, and for this entire administration, our commitment to Israel’s security is rock solid, enduring and forever. . . . Why is that? Our countries and our people are bound together by our shared values of freedom, democracy, and the right to live free from fear.
“Let me be clear. The United States is determined to prevent Iran from acquiring nuclear weapons. . . . [O]ur aim is not incremental sanctions, but sanctions that will bite. . . . We will not compromise our commitment to preventing Iran from acquiring these nuclear weapons. . . . And of this you [Israel] can be absolutely sure. The United States and the American people will stand will you. . . . God bless Israel and God bless the United States of America.”
